- pyhton >=v3.8
- golang >=v1.18
- protobuf-compiler
- Go GRPC plugins
- grpcurl
./scripts/build_krt.sh
./scripts/build_krt.sh v2
Execute the following script if changes occur in .proto
files.
./scripts/generate_protobuf_code.sh
Here are some examples:
./scripts/run_test.sh <k8s_namespace> <runtime_name> <version_name> <grpc_service> [<message_number>] [<message>]
./scripts/run_test.sh kre demo classificator-v1 Classificator 1
./scripts/run_test.sh kre demo classificator-v2 Classificator 3